Work You'll Do
Deloitte Risk Technology and Analytics professionals are skilled at providing digital advice and recommendations to clients in addition to developing and deploying leading technology solutions to solve their most pressing business challenges as it relates to risk and trust. Main tasks will include:
- Translate complex data into actionable insights, enabling clients to make informed decisions and enhance their risk management strategies through advanced analytical tools, AI, and Machine Learning.
- Create automation toolkits, standardizing templates and inputs to drive more efficient and reliable outputs.
- Streamline data pipelines to improve process consistency and data management.
- Visualize and communicate results to be easily digestible for key stakeholders with Tableau & PowerBI
- Advise teams on automating control testing and perform continuous monitoring to drive efficiency, acknowledging the risks.

In addition to the above, you will:
DEVELOP DIGITAL SOLUTIONS
- Design, build, and test quantitative and AI/ML-based models across a broad range of business areas, for example: ESG, digital assets, blockchain, and predicting when risk events (such as fraud) have occurred and the associated organizational impact
- Define and calculate key operations and data risk indicator metrics to help organizations monitor the health and resiliency of their business and data.
- Perform data-driven tests and reconciliations to evaluate compliance with regulatory and financial reporting requirements.
- Deliver actionable insights through the use of data visualization and operational efficiency through the use of intelligent automation.
- Develop agentic AI-based digital applications to enable clients and Deloitte team members to reach higher levels of efficiency and effectiveness in their assurance work.
ASSESS CLIENT'S DATA & DIGITAL CAPABILITY AND PROVIDE STRATEGIC ADVICE & RECOMMENDATIONS
- Help businesses understand their business and data requirements and developing data sourcing and architecture strategies to fulfill those requirements.
- Assess client's current state regarding their data infrastructure and use of digital technologies (such as analytics & AI); and provide strategic advice and recommendations on how to scale and deliver increased impact with optimal design, architecture, and governance while mitigating data risks.
- Evaluate the client's use of analytical models and AI; providing advice and recommendations on topics such as improving model efficacy, enhancing model governance, and assessing compliance with leading practices and regulatory standards (e.g. model bias and explainability following Deloitte's Trusted & Secure AI™ framework).
